How Much Does an ADHD Private Diagnosis Cost in the UK?

human-givens-institute-logo.pngThe NHS is swamped with people looking for an ADHD diagnosis and waiting times are long. Some private health insurance companies will cover the cost for an assessment.

The exact number of people waiting to receive a diagnosis is hard to establish, as current clinical guidelines do not suggest the maximum time for waiting and data on these patients is not available nationally.

The UK's current guidelines permit patients to choose any medically appropriate provider in the event that they have a contract with a integrated care board or NHS England. This is known as the Right to Choose pathway. The NHS will also refer patients to private specialists for assessment like Priory hospitals and wellness centres.

Many people choose private clinics because of the long waiting time for NHS ADHD assessments. However, this option is not without its risks. BBC Panorama reported that many private adhd asd Assessment near me clinics rush assessments and prescribe powerful drugs for long-term use. Some clinics also fail to examine the patient's medical history or take into consideration possible side effects. The report also stated that some of these private clinics have been ignoring National Institute for Health and Care Excellence (NICE) guidelines on the treatment of ADHD.

This is because Money contacted a number of private insurers to find out if they provide ADHD tests. Aviva and Vitality both have confirmed that they do not pay for these treatments. However, Bupa says that it does cover tests to diagnose mental health problems when they are suspected.
